Selected User Reviews For XPEL R4002-P Clear Paint Protection Film Roll 6" x 60"

3M is less sticky than XPEL
4/5

both positive and negative aspects of a situation - Headlight installation with a lot of curves. In a 2008 Sienna with very curvy headlights, I installed XPEL on the passenger side and 3M on the driver's side. Installing window tint film with water and a few drops of soap was very similar in both cases. The 3M will easily slide around, allowing you to work on the final location before squeegeeing the water out. In contrast, even with soapy water, the XPEL tends to stick. If you're attempting to stretch around corners with XPEL, this is a good option. The XPEL was a little more stretchable and flexible. This is also bad for XPEL because it increases the likelihood of it sticking and trapping debris, water and air bubbles, and sticking where you don't want it to. If you stick and remove too many times, even with a lot of water spray, the adhesive balls up in places, causing a visual defect if you're working on a clear surface like a headlight. If I had to do it all over again, I'm still undecided about which one I'd buy. I'll check in again in a few weeks or months to see how well the water bubbles have gone away and how well the performance has improved. Water bubbles were easy to push out with 3M, but XPEL clung to and trapped a few that I couldn't get rid of. Note that I couldn't do this with a single sheet due to the severe curves, so I ended up overlapping two sheets, one low and one high, to handle the curves (both products).

Fantastic film for keeping nasties out of your car! Xpel film is ideal for preventing unexpected paint damage on your vehicle
5/5

In my case, the film is primarily used to protect the paint from other objects that may be placed on top of it. For example, I've used this film to cover the rubber bases of car roof racks by placing a rectangle of the film on the paint where the rubber bases will sit. When the roof rack is removed, there will be no "outline" left on the paint. I've also used the film to apply various stickers to the car (HOV lane passes, for example) by simply sticking the sticker to the film, cutting it down to size, and then applying the film to the car. This ensures a strong bond, but also allows for easy removal without leaving any sticker residue on the vehicle. The smoothing tool/squeege shown in the video is included to ensure that any air bubbles are removed. It's simple to set up, and it's even simpler to take down. The film isn't easy to remove, but in my experience, it comes off cleanly and hasn't pulled any paint off when I've removed it (which I've done on several vehicles). Overall, I would recommend this film to anyone who wants to protect certain areas of their car from stickers or other objects.
